Hey Dave, maybe update this thread to mention all the mechanical issues you're asking for help with (I'm assuming it's the same car)? Interested buyers should be informed of that...

Also, as someone who lives in MN, I'll say that I would not ever buy a car that's lived in this state. We throw down so much sand and salt during the winter that it's still around long after the snow melts. Even in the towns that don't "officially" use salt, independent guys throw it all over the place when they're hired for snow removal jobs.

To that end, you should probably take some pics of your underbody to reassure any potential buyers.

I'm not trying to sink you.... I'm just looking out for people who aren't aware of these things.
